The cheapest way to get from Pwllheli to Harlech is to drive which costs £5 - £8 and takes 35 min.
The fastest way to get from Pwllheli to Harlech is to drive which takes 35 min and costs £5 - £8.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Pwllheli and arriving at Harlech. Services depart every four hours,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 46 min.
The distance between Pwllheli and Harlech is 22 miles. The road distance is 22.9 miles.
The best way to get from Pwllheli to Harlech without a car is to train which takes 46 min and costs £8 - £15.
The train from Pwllheli to Harlech takes 46 min including transfers and departs every four hours.
Pwllheli to Harlech train services, operated by Transport for Wales, depart from Pwllheli station.
Pwllheli to Harlech train services, operated by Transport for Wales, arrive at Harlech station.
Yes, the driving distance between Pwllheli to Harlech is 23 miles. It takes approximately 35 min to drive from Pwllheli to Harlech.
